Students will learn how producers, consumers, and decomposers have their needs met and how they impact the environment. They will understand how and why producers and consumers interact. Furthermore, they will understand the importance of a working ecosystem.
Students will create a beautiful new park in their community that will feature plenty of space and includes a working ecosystem where producers, consumers, and decomposers will work together as a food chain.
